Where to Start Reading Camille Elliot
If you are new to Camille Elliot's gripping Christian Regency romantic suspense novels, you have two primary entry points depending on whether you want to dive into a massive serialized saga or sample her work with a standalone mystery.
- For Standalone Readers: Start with Prelude for a Lord (2014). This book is a completely self-contained novel that combines romance, classical music, and mystery without committing you to a longer series.
- For Series Readers: Start with Archer (2020), which is Volume 1 of her landmark Lady Wynwood's Spies series. While there are prequels available, starting with Archer is the best way to immerse yourself in the main espionage plot and chemical mystery from the beginning.
The Lady Wynwood's Spies Series
This series is Camille Elliot's magnum opus: a projected 12-volume epic following a group of aristocratic spies in Regency England trying to stop a mysterious organization aiding Napoleon. The series stands out for its combination of historical detail, slow-burn romance, and light speculative/supernatural elements, such as dangerous alchemical potions.
Important Note on Format: Unlike many Regency romance series where each book focuses on a different couple and can be read out of order, Lady Wynwood's Spies is written as a continuous, serialized story. Individual volumes end on cliffhangers and build on the overall plot. You must read them in numerical order to understand the narrative.
The Prequels
Elliot has written three prequels that expand on the characters and history of the spy ring. They can be read before the main series or saved for later as companion stories:
- Lissa and the Spy (Free novella available via the author's newsletter, featuring Lissa and Keriah)
- The Spinster's Christmas (2015) - Lady Wynwood's Spies #0.5
- The Gentleman Thief (2020) - Lady Wynwood's Spies #0.6
The Main Volumes in Order
Read the main series sequentially. As of 2026, the series has reached Volume 9, with Volume 10 scheduled for later in the year:
- Archer (2020) – Volume 1 (introduces Phoebe Sauber and spy Michael Coulton-Jones)
- Berserker (2021) – Volume 2
- Aggressor (2021) – Volume 3
- Betrayer (2022) – Volume 4
- Prisoner (2022) – Volume 5
- Martyr (2023) – Volume 6
- Spinster (2024) – Volume 7
- Traitor (2025) – Volume 8
- Shelter (2026) – Volume 9
- Heir (Scheduled for late 2026) – Volume 10
The series will eventually be completed with Volumes 11 and 12.
Standalone Regency Suspense
Prelude for a Lord (2014)
This standalone novel introduces Lady Alethea Sutherton, a talented violinist defying societal expectations in Regency England. When an elusive thief targets her prized instrument, Alethea must team up with the traumatized, war-scarred Lord Dommick to uncover the truth. It is widely praised for its psychological depth and exploration of gender roles in historical society.
The Journeys of the Heart Anthology
In 2015, Camille Elliot participated in a collaborative historical romance anthology called Journeys of the Heart. It is important to note that while some listings group these stories together under Elliot's name, she only wrote the first novella in the collection:
- The Gentleman's Quest (2015) by Camille Elliot – Follows Honoria Dunbar and suspect Christopher Creager solving a murder at Heathcliffe Manor.
- The Road Home (2015) by Winnie Griggs (Collaborative author)
- The Trail Boss's Bride (2015) by Erica Vetsch (Collaborative author)
What to Know Before You Start
Camille Elliot is the Regency-focused pen name of USA Today bestselling author Camy Tang. Under her real name, Tang writes contemporary Christian romantic suspense and humorous romance series (including the popular Sushi Series, Sonoma Series, and Mahina Security Series). Writing as Camille Elliot allows her to separate her historical suspense novels from her modern works, making it easier for readers to navigate her diverse catalog.
